Do Olympic winners get money in India?

Haryana, the state from which Chopra hails, announced a cash reward of Rs 6 crore for the gold medallist. Punjab chief minister Captain Amrinder Singh announced a cash reward of Rs 2 crore, while the Manipur government announced Rs 1 crore. The IOC has awarded Rs 75 lakh.

What is the prize money for Olympic gold medal in India?

Rs 75 lakh
The Indian Olympic Association (IOA) has set cash prizes of Rs 75 lakh ($100,000 – approx.) for gold medallists and Rs 40 lakh and Rs 25 lakh for silver and bronze medallists respectively. However, the winners also get additional cash benefits from their respective state governments.

Is the Olympic medal real gold?

Olympic gold medals have some gold in them, but they’re mostly made of silver. According to the International Olympic Committee (IOC), gold and silver medals are required to be at least 92.5 percent silver. The gold in gold medals is in the plating in the outside and must consist of at least 6 grams of pure gold.

How much gold is in an Olympic medal?

Medals should weigh between 500 and 800 grams (17.64 to 28.22 ounces). Gold medals weighing about 556 grams in total, while silver medals weigh 550 grams and bronze medals weigh 450 grams.

How much do Indian Olympic athletes get paid for winning a medal?

As of 2021, the Indian Olympic Association recognises Olympic medallists with the following cash prizes: ₹7.5 million (US$110,000) for gold medallists, ₹4 million (US$56,000) for silver and ₹2.5 million (US$35,000) for bronze.

What happened to India’s last Olympic hockey gold at the Olympics?

In a reduced field, India won three and drew two matches in the preliminary rounds. In the final, the Indian team beat Spain 4-3 to win the gold medal. It remains the last hockey gold for India at the Olympics. India had gone without a medal for three straight editions before a young Leander Paes got them to winning ways in 1996 with a bronze.
